Rembrandt's Masterpiece: An Exploration of "The Night Watch"

Rembrandt van Rijn's iconic painting, "The Night Watch," is a remarkable work of art that exemplifies the Dutch Golden Age. Housed in the Rijksmuseum in Amsterdam, this monumental piece, completed in 1642, showcases Rembrandt's exceptional skills in using light and shadow to create drama and focus ...
